Allegorical representation of the agreement between religion and philosophy, or faith and reason

Bernard Picart · 1708 · etching; engraving; paper

About this work

The personified Philosophy, with a crown of stars above her head, shakes hands with Religion, who points to the Bible. Behind them stand Hope (Spes) and Faith (Fides). On the right in the foreground Charity (Caritas) who points children to the tables of the law. On the left the female personifications of the seven liberal arts. With a blank margin.
